Thinking of splurging on one of the YSL lip products.. I am a healthcare worker and will be wearing masks most of the time so I would like something that has minimal smudging underneath the mask.

So far I am leaning more towards the YSL tatouage couture matte lip stain since that seems to set like a matte lip with the added bonus of leaving a stain behind instead of flaking of like most matte liquid lipstick formulas. But the vinyl cream lip stain is also tempting (since the milk tea collection is available where I live but the only colors available are in that formula)

Which do you think is better? Will the vinyl cream lip stain set eventually? And if I buy the tatouage couture matte lip stain but in one of the lighter nudey colors, will it still leave a stain or is that only true for the deeper colors?

Omg same. I was itching for that palette too and my bird brain just loves collecting shiny new things and it's trying to justify to myself that I don't own a green color story yet.

Then I found my Maybelline City Mini Palette in Urban Jungle and I realized not only do I own a khaki/olivey green color story, I already owned a much better palette than the one I'm lusting over (since one of the main criticism of the Huda palette is that it has only 2 khaki shades)

It's so nice to shop my stash and rediscovering old purchases.
